Yard FLT Driver / operative required for a Purfleet based logistics company.
Hours of work are Sunday to Friday 22:00 - 06:00. However, for the first six to eight weeks, you may need to complete training on their day shift which can either be 06:00 - 15:00 or 13:00 - 22:00.
This is a permanent role following a successful trial period with the agency which lasts between 3 - 4 weeks.
Full-time Salary - £28,000 + £4,000 night allowance. As the trial period will be taking place on the day shift while you’re with us, you’ll be paid the day rate.
Duties:
- Loading and unloading both using MHE and by hand.
- Keeping yard clean and tidy.
- Traffic management.
- General yard duties as requested.
Ideal Candidates: will have a valid FLT licence; newly passed may be considered based on a forklift assessment.
